Our verdict is Benign. The variant received -18 ACMG points: 0P and 18B. BP4_StrongBP6_Very_StrongBP7BS1BS2_Supporting

The NM_002016.2(FLG):​c.12090G>A​(p.Thr4030Thr)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00163 in 1,614,142 control chromosomes in the GnomAD database, including 52 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

Genes affected
FLG (HGNC:3748): (filaggrin) The protein encoded by this gene is an intermediate filament-associated protein that aggregates keratin intermediate filaments in mammalian epidermis. It is initially synthesized as a polyprotein precursor, profilaggrin (consisting of multiple filaggrin units of 324 aa each), which is localized in keratohyalin granules, and is subsequently proteolytically processed into individual functional filaggrin molecules. Mutations in this gene are associated with ichthyosis vulgaris.[provided by RefSeq, Dec 2009]
